Upper Airway Clearance Systems Market Overview
Global Upper Airway Clearance Systems market size is anticipated to be worth USD 706.49 million in 2026, projected to reach USD 1217.23 million by 2035 at a 6.23% CAGR.
The Upper Airway Clearance Systems Market Report focuses on medical devices designed to remove mucus and secretions from upper respiratory passages, supporting airflow efficiency above 30% improvement in treated patients. These systems are widely used in chronic respiratory conditions, with chronic bronchitis and bronchiectasis accounting for nearly 64% of total usage. Device adoption is strongest in hospital and home-based care, representing 78% of installations. Mechanical vibration, oscillatory airflow, and positive expiratory pressure technologies are integrated into over 52% of available systems. Clinical utilization spans more than 40 respiratory care protocols, reinforcing demand within the Upper Airway Clearance Systems Market Industry Analysis.
